Replace IFN_TRAP with B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P [PR107300]
For PR106099 I've added IFN_TRAP as an alternative to __builtin_trap meant for __builtin_unreachable purposes (e.g. with -funreachable-traps or some sanitizers) which doesn't need vops because __builtin_unreachable doesn't need them either. This works in various cases, but unfortunately IPA likes to decide on the redirection to unreachable just by tweaking the cgraph edge to point to a different FUNCTION_DECL. As internal functions don't have a decl, this causes problems like in the following testcase. The following patch fixes it by removing IFN_TRAP again and replacing it with user inaccessible B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P, so that e.g. builtin_decl_unreachable can return it directly and we don't need to tweak it later in wherever we actually replace the call stmt. 2023-02-02 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com> PR ipa/107300 * builtins.def (B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P): New builtin. * internal-fn.def (TRAP): Remove. * internal-fn.cc (expand_TRAP): Remove. * tree.cc (build_common_builtin_nodes): Define B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P if not yet defined. (builtin_decl_unreachable): Use B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P instead of BUILT_IN_TRAP. * gimple.cc (gimple_build_builtin_unreachable): Remove emitting internal function for BUILT_IN_TRAP. * asan.cc (maybe_instrument_call): Handle B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P. * cgraph.cc (cgraph_edge::verify_corresponds_to_fndecl): Handle B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P instead of BUILT_IN_TRAP. * ipa-devirt.cc (possible_polymorphic_call_target_p): Handle B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P. * builtins.cc (expand_builtin, is_inexpensive_builtin): Likewise. * tree-cfg.cc (verify_gimple_call, pass_warn_function_return::execute): Likewise. * attribs.cc (decl_attributes): Don't report exclusions on BUILT_IN_UNREACHABLE_TRAP either. * gcc.dg/pr107300.c: New test.
